Mechanical Push Gate
This gate is designed to open 90 degrees and automatically return to the closed position using spring tension. It features a panic function for emergency exits, which can be adjusted for the required force. Key features include manual gate arm reset and adjustable panic force. Options include chrome finish, compatibility with various gate arms, and left- or right-hand versions. The technical data specifies a panic force of 40 to 80 Nm and a weight of 8.5 kg.
Mechanical Bi-Directional Gate
This gate offers an economical access security solution with bi-directional functionality, allowing free passage in both directions while closing under spring tension. It shares similar options with the Push Gate, including chrome finish and compatibility with different gate arms. The weight is also 8.5 kg.
Emergency Exit Gate
Ideal for exit areas where barriers might obstruct emergency exits, this gate opens 90 degrees in any direction when in panic mode and remains open until reset. It features bi-directional functionality, manual gate arm reset, and adjustable panic force. Options are similar to the other gates, with a panic force range of 40 to 70 Nm and a weight of 8.5 kg.
